软件的源码可以在服务器复制出来吗安全吗,服务器上软件源码复制的安全性分析及应对策略
- 综合资讯
- 2024-12-11 09:21:38
- 2

服务器上软件源码复制存在安全风险,可能导致代码泄露和系统漏洞。为确保安全,应限制访问权限,使用加密技术,定期更新系统补丁,以及实施严格的安全审计和监控措施。...
服务器上软件源码复制存在安全风险,可能导致代码泄露和系统漏洞。为确保安全,应限制访问权限,使用加密技术,定期更新系统补丁,以及实施严格的安全审计和监控措施。
随着互联网技术的飞速发展,软件在企业和个人生活中扮演着越来越重要的角色,软件源码作为软件的核心,其安全性问题备受关注,服务器上软件源码能否复制出来?这种复制行为是否安全?本文将从多个角度对这一问题进行分析,并提出相应的应对策略。
服务器上软件源码复制的安全性分析
1、源码复制的方式
服务器上软件源码复制主要有以下几种方式:
(1)通过远程登录服务器,使用Git、SVN等版本控制工具进行复制;
(2)使用文件传输协议(如FTP、SFTP)将源码文件从服务器下载到本地;
(3)通过API接口获取源码信息。
2、源码复制的安全性风险
(1)源码泄露:源码泄露可能导致软件被逆向工程,从而被破解、盗版,甚至被恶意利用;
(2)知识产权侵犯:未经授权复制他人软件源码,可能侵犯原作者的知识产权;
(3)服务器安全风险:复制过程可能暴露服务器安全漏洞,给服务器带来安全风险。
应对策略
1、严格权限管理
(1)限制对源码的访问权限,仅允许开发人员、运维人员等授权用户访问;
(2)采用最小权限原则,确保用户仅能访问其工作所需的源码资源。
2、使用版本控制工具
(1)采用Git、SVN等版本控制工具,实现源码的集中管理和权限控制;
(2)定期备份源码,防止数据丢失;
(3)对源码进行加密存储,确保数据安全。
3、加强服务器安全防护
(1)定期更新服务器操作系统和应用程序,修复已知漏洞;
(2)配置防火墙、入侵检测系统等安全设备,防范外部攻击;
(3)加强服务器运维管理,防止内部人员违规操作。
4、建立安全审计机制
(1)对源码复制、修改等操作进行审计,确保操作符合安全规范;
(2)对异常操作进行监控,及时发现并处理安全隐患。
5、法律法规保障
(1)加强知识产权保护意识,遵守相关法律法规;
(2)与合作伙伴签订保密协议,明确双方在源码保护方面的责任和义务。
服务器上软件源码复制的安全性问题是企业、个人在软件开发、运维过程中必须关注的问题,通过以上分析,我们可以了解到源码复制的风险及应对策略,在实际操作中,企业应结合自身情况,采取多种措施,确保软件源码的安全性,才能保障企业的核心竞争力,促进软件产业的健康发展。
本文链接:https://www.zhitaoyun.cn/1479582.html
发表评论